While using different computers in LAN, we have to buy and install Middleware to overcome lack of standardization. True or False

The claim that middleware is necessary in a LAN to overcome lack of standardization is false, as LANs use standardized protocols for communication, although middleware can facilitate integration between different systems.

Step-by-step explanation:

The statement 'While using different computers in a LAN, we have to buy and install Middleware to overcome lack of standardization' is False. Middleware is software that allows various applications to interact and communicate on a network, but it's not strictly necessary to overcome a lack of standardization. Networks like LANs generally operate over standardized protocols such as TCP/IP, which allow for communication between disparate systems without the need for additional middleware. However, in some complex scenarios where applications need to communicate between different databases or operating systems, middleware can be very useful. It's more accurate to say that middleware is used to ease and enable integration rather than to overcome a lack of standardization in LAN environments.
